Global Customer Service & Parts (GCSP) is responsible for the global parts and service business of Mercedes-Benz AG. The Global Logistics Center (GLC) is one of the world's largest automotive spare parts warehouses and at the same time the headquarters of the global after-sales supply chain and logistics network of Mercedes-Benz AG. With state-of-the-art warehouse technology and innovative systems, our employees ensure that vehicle customers receive the best service every day. From here we design all supply chain processes and ensure the spare parts supply of our worldwide customers. The Supply Chain Optimization & Vocational Training (GCSP/PLI) department represents the process and optimization of the supply chain of the 39 logistics locations worldwide. The focus is on vocational training and the methodological further development of the storage processes through lean optimization projects and CVP workshops in after-sales part logistics. In addition to the training of the internal improvement managers, the placement of Lean-Awareness also includes vocational training at the 6 German logistics locations as part of our area of responsibility.
